| Protein name | ADP-ribosylation factor GTPase-activating protein 3 (ARF GAP 3) | ||||||||||
| Protein function | GTPase-activating protein (GAP) for ADP ribosylation factor 1 (ARF1). Hydrolysis of ARF1-bound GTP may lead to dissociation of coatomer from Golgi-derived membranes to allow fusion with target membranes. | ||||||||||

| Tissue specificity | TISSUE SPECIFICITY: Widely expressed. Highest expression in endocrine glands (pancreas, pituitary gland, salivary gland, and prostate) and testis with a much higher expression in the testis than in the ovary. {ECO:0000269|PubMed:10704287}. | ||||||||||
